Have you ever stopped and ask yourself… who am I, really? Not the roles you play. Not whoever others need you to be. But you. In this episode, we explore how to separate your true values from the ones shaped by survival, trauma, and expectation. Because what you learned to do to survive, isn’t always who you are. When you constantly focus on others, it can feel like love — but often itself abandonment. This is about coming back to yourself… so you can make clearer decisions, take better care of yourself, and finally feel more at home in your own life. She needs you.

This is your protest: Living as a mammal in capitalism

In today’s episode, we talk about quiet forms of protest in a world that constantly asks us to consume more, hustle harder, and disconnect from our humanity. What if resistance looked less like perfection and more like returning to ourselves? This conversation explores capitalism, nervous system overwhelm, and the small ways we can begin living more like mammals again. Slower mornings. More sunlight. Less convenience culture. Using cloths instead of paper towel. Cooking simple meals. Sitting outside. Walking. Resting. Existing beyond productivity. Not from a place of guilt or rigid sustainability, but from a desire to reclaim peace, autonomy, and connection in a system that profits from our exhaustion. This episode is an invitation to rethink what a meaningful life actually looks like, and to remember that healing can be deeply intertwined with the way we choose to live each day.
